In a short time I'll be 69! I have always liked the 1949-dated U.S. coins. Many of the ones that were issued are rather low-mintage, and some are real condition rarities in high grades or with Full Bell Lines, like notably the 1949-D Franklin halves. And there are some curious gaps in the mintages of the three mints that were active at that time. San Francisco didn't make any Washington quarters. And the 1949-S cent, 1949-D and -S nickels, the 1949-S dime, and all of the quarter and half dollar issues are considered low-mintage relative to their series. There is a cool overmintmark known, the 1949-D/S nickel, and on and on.
